RATING DEFINITIONS AND CONDITIONS


Meets or Exceeds International Specifications: Ratings are based on SAE J1349 standard conditions.
● ABGSM TM3, AS1359, AS2789, BS4999, BS5000, BS5514, These ratings also apply at ISO3046/1, DIN6271, and BS5514
DIN6271, DIN6280, EGSA101P, IEC34/1, ISO3046/1, ISO8528, standard conditions.
JEM1359, NEMA MG 1-22, VDE0530, 89/392/EEC, 89/336/EEC
Fuel rates are based on fuel oil of 35° API (16° C or 60° F)
Standby — Output available with varying load for the gravity having an LHV of 42 780 kJ/kg (18,390 Btu/lb) when used
duration of the interruption of the normal source power. at 29° C (85° F) and weighing 838.9 g/liter (7.001 lbs/U.S. gal.).
Standby power in accordance with ISO8528. Fuel stop power
in accordance with ISO3046/1, AS2789, DIN6271, and BS5514. Additional ratings may be available for specific customer
requirements. Consult your Caterpillar representative for details.
Prime — Output available with varying load for an unlimited
time. Prime power in accordance with ISO8528. 10% overload
power in accordance with ISO3046/1, AS2789, DIN6271, and
BS5514 available on request.

Continuous — Output available without varying load for


an unlimited time. Continuous power in accordance with
ISO8528, ISO3046/1, AS2789, DIN6271, and BS5514.
